## Who to contact: Config hot-reload

Hot-reload for Brindlecore services is owned by the Platform Runtime team in Oakhollow. Release managers should notify them before any cut that touches `reload.d` schemas — breaking changes there stall every downstream deploy. Routine questions go to their channel; reload failures during a release window count as incidents. For schema sign-off and release coordination, contact the team directly.

alerts address for kafof-bagag: kasael@olvarqdyn.corp

Handover: Idempotency Keys for Payment Retries

Hey — passing the Tollgate retry work to you for review. Keys are now derived per-attempt-group, not per-request, so duplicate charges on network flaps should be gone. Tests cover the replay window edge cases. One snag: the staging keystore relocked after migration, and opening it needs the recovery passphrase, which I've put just below.

vault phrase of hawep-kagag = quenox-aldath-zordor-fraael-fenwyn-raldor

**Ticket: Vault locked after parity sprint — SwiftlyPay SDKs**

Hey folks — while closing out the feature parity work between the Kotlin and Swift clients for SwiftlyPay, someone rotated the team vault and it auto-locked. New joiners: don't panic, this happens. The parity matrix doc is inside, so we need it open before Thursday's sync. Ops approved an emergency unlock, and the recovery phrase goes right here.

strongbox words: kelion-ralvan-casix-aldeth-gorius-kelath-isteth-tamwyn-novok-queniel-druok-quenok-wenael

Ticket: Missed pick-up — replacement server, Harwick branch. The courier from Veldt Express did not arrive during yesterday's 14:00–16:00 window, so the replacement unit for the Harwick office is still sitting in staging bay 3. The branch is running on a loaner and needs the swap before Friday. A new pick-up has been booked for tomorrow morning. The hand-over instruction for the driver follows below.

handover note for yagep-tagef: the fenok sorwyn courier leaves the fraok sileth sorax ledger at gate 2873 under passcode 476683